On the latest edition of “The Parting Schotts Podcast,” host and Associate Sports Editor Ken Schott is joined by Mike "Doc" Emrick, who announced his retirement as lead play-by-play voice for the NHL on NBC on Monday. “Doc” reminisces about his 50 years in hockey, the last 47 spent as a broadcaster. Some prominent hockey and broadcasting figures also comment on Emrick’s retirement.
